Bloke flogs $40 B&W printer on Craigslist, gets $12,000 legal bill

The following saga of legal insanity comes via Tim (Hat Tip), and is found within the UK’s Register, but actually concerns a US case … In 2009, Doug Costello sold a monochrome printer to Gersh Zavodnik in Indiana for $40, plus about $25 in shipping charges.
